A traffic violation in South Carolina can lead to hefty fines, points on your license, skyrocketing insurance rates, and even license suspension. Some charges—like reckless driving—can result in jail time and a permanent criminal record.
If you've been ticketed, don't just pay the fine. When you pay a traffic ticket, you're pleading guilty. That conviction stays on your driving record.

In South Carolina, reckless driving is more than a simple traffic ticket. It is a criminal offense that can leave you with a permanent record.
Under South Carolina law, reckless driving is defined as operating a vehicle with a willful or wanton disregard for the safety of others. This means the charge is based on how you were driving, not just how fast you were going. Penalties for reckless driving can include:
• Up to 30 days in jail
• Fines up to $200, plus court costs
• Six points on your driving record
• A criminal conviction that can show up on background checks
While a license suspension is not automatic, accumulating points or prior offenses can put your driving privileges at risk.
